Based on the WBJEE seat intake, the registration and choice-filling will start from August 28 on wbjeeb.nic.in. Students will be allotted colleges based on their WBJEE 2025 ranks and options filled during the WBJEE 2025 counselling process.
WBJEE OR CR 2025 will also determine which applicant gets what seat as the top rankers in the entrance exam will grab the seats in the most popular colleges which will set high WBJEE 2025 cut-offs.
WBJEE result 2025 were declared after a legal delay over the Other Backward Classes (OBC) quota.

But what about the average students? While the WBJEE cut-off 2025 will depend on the number of candidates and availability of seats, meanwhile, low scorers can check last year’s low WBJEE opening and closing ranks for the engineering courses to get an idea.
WBJEE OR CR 2025: BTech cut-off trends
The lowest WBJEE cut-offs for the open category seats in the top BTech branches last year are as follows:
Computer science and engineering
|
Institute |
Opening Rank |
Closing Rank |
|
Techno International New Town, Rajarhat, New Town |
9435 |
109293 |
|
Hooghly Engineering & Technology College, Hooghly |
15455 |
104666 |
|
Swami Vivekananda Institute of Science & Technology, Sonarpur |
17002 |
100661 |
|
Bengal College of Engineering & Technology, Durgapur |
17037 |
110052 |
|
College of Engineering and Management, Kolaghat |
17528 |
109955 |
|
Bankura Unnayani Institute of Engineering, Bankura |
27588 |
105503 |
|
Sanaka Education Trusts Group of Institutions, Durgapur, Burdwan |
34193 |
109170 |
|
Adamas University, Barasat |
51693 |
107113 |
|
Seacom Skills University, Bolpur |
30752 |
100001 |
|
Dream Institute of Technology, Bishnupur, 24-Parganas-South |
92152 |
106033 |
|
Techno International Batanagar |
66085 |
110500 |
|
Calcutta Institute of Engineering & Management, Tollygunge, Kolkata |
3523 |
106981 |
